Intravenous Dexmedetomidine as a Perioperative Autonomic-Immune Neuromodulator

Summary
Surgical trauma induces activation of the sympathetic nervous system and triggers a systemic inflammatory response that may adversely affect postoperative recovery. Dexmedetomidine, a highly selective α2-adrenoceptor agonist, has been proposed as a pharmacological neuromodulatory strategy capable of attenuating sympathetic activation and modulating neuroimmune interactions during the perioperative period. However, the extent to which intravenous dexmedetomidine influences perioperative inflammatory biomarkers and clinical recovery in patients undergoing total hip arthroplasty under regional anesthesia remains unclear.
This prospective, randomized, double-blind, placebo-controlled trial aims to evaluate the effects of two doses of intravenous dexmedetomidine administered during spinal anesthesia combined with ultrasound-guided pericapsular nerve group (PENG) block on autonomic regulation, systemic inflammatory response, postoperative pain, opioid consumption, and quality of recovery following elective primary total hip arthroplasty.
Eligibility Criteria
Inclusion Criteria:
* Adults aged 50-90 years.
* Scheduled for elective primary total hip arthroplasty due to primary hip osteoarthritis.
* American Society of Anesthesiologists (ASA) physical status I-III.
* Planned spinal anesthesia combined with ultrasound-guided Pericapsular Nerve Group (PENG) block.
* Ability to understand the study procedures and provide written informed consent.
Exclusion Criteria:
* Refusal to participate or inability to provide written informed consent.
* Contraindications to spinal anesthesia.
* Contraindications to PENG block.
* Allergy or hypersensitivity to dexmedetomidine, ropivacaine, bupivacaine, or study medications.
* Second- or third-degree atrioventricular block without a permanent pacemaker.

* Chronic treatment with α2-adrenergic agonists.
* Cognitive impairment or inability to complete postoperative questionnaires.
* Infection at the injection site.
* Coagulopathy or ongoing anticoagulation precluding neuraxial anesthesia according to current guidelines.
* Revision total hip arthroplasty.
* Simultaneous bilateral total hip arthroplasty.
* Participation in another interventional clinical trial within the previous 30 days.
